Japan’s court approves Bull-Dog poison pill

By Jonathan Soble and Michiyo Nakamoto in Tokyo

Published: July 9 2007 20:19 | Last updated: July 9 2007 20:19

A Japanese appeals court on Monday ended Steel Partners’ attempt to take over Bull-Dog Sauce, rejecting the US hedge fund’s appeal against a poison pill defence by the condiment maker.

The high court said Bull-Dog could block Steel Partners’ “abusive” hostile bid by issuing new shares to other investors – a decision analysts said would strengthen defences against unwanted bidders in Japan.
